Outline of Final Research Achievements

In the present study, we investigated the relation of chemokine for the vascular invasion of primary liver tumor. First, expression of CXCR2 is estimated by immunohistochemical staining in h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C) with vascular invasion using human specimens.
Expression of several chemokine was measured using ELISA in vitro. Accumulation of myeloid derived suppressor cells (MDSC) was examined immunohistochemically in human samples of HCC. As a result, CXCR2 expression was observed in tumor thrombi than original tumor. CXCL1, 5, 8 were markedly expressed in HCC cell line in vitro. Accumulation of MDSC was confirmed in tumor with vascular invasion compared with tumor without vascular invasion. Our results suggested that chemokine network have a crucial role in the vascular invasion oh HCC.
